We are hiring a Senior Data Analyst within our Business Intelligence organization to work with our Medical Affairs team. The Medical Affairs team is dedicated to clinical improvement of our members and quality assurance of our providers. In this role, you will serve as a key cross-functional data partner working with Quality, Product, and the Chief Medical Officer. You will work closely with Medical Affairs leadership to define KPIs, track outcomes, and conduct exploratory analyses that drive strategic decision-making and program evolution. A key competency for this role is an exceptional ability to translate technical work and ideas into language that clinicians can easily understand. You’ll operate in a cross functional data team that includes data scientists and analytics engineers, all of whom are working towards this goal with you. This is a full time, remote position on our team reporting to the Associate Director, Analytics. Occasional travel may be required for company or team meetings/events.
What you’ll do:
Partner with the Medical Affairs team to define, refine, and evolve key metrics and KPIs as the program scales across new conditions and services.
Build, document, and maintain dashboards and data visualizations in business intelligence tools (ex: Omni & Hex) that empower non-technical users to monitor clinical outcomes and provider quality.
Conduct exploratory and ad-hoc analyses to answer emerging business and clinical questions.
Identify trends and gaps in clinical improvement & initiatives and recommend opportunities for improvement based on data-driven insights.
Support data integrity efforts by contributing to dbt models and ensuring consistent, scalable data structures across Medical Affairs.
Partner with data, product, and engineering teams to ensure the Medical Affairs team has access to the necessary data sources for comprehensive reporting.
Serve as a data advisor and thought partner for Medical Affairs leadership, proactively shaping how success is measured and informing future strategic initiatives.
Partner with the data science team to dive deeper into major trends, helping us understand what is driving those changes.
Ensure downstream teams can access and utilize data effectively by providing training, documentation and support for the dashboards and data products you deliver.
Ensure accurate and consistent reporting and documentation of metrics, collaborating with cross-functional stakeholders to ensure data alignment across the business.
Work with our analytics engineering team to maintain the core data models in dbt that support these metrics and ensure data consistency.
Utilize an AI-forward approach, understand key machine learning concepts, and analyze data derived from these technologies to drive clinical and operational insights.
Lead meetings with stakeholders on a consistent cadence to update them on the status of work and bandwidth along with sending timely updates on communication channels including (but not limited to) Jira tickets and Slack.
